Introduction of the Austrian Driver's License

In Austria, getting a driver's license is crucial for those who wish to drive lawfully on public roadways. There are various classes of licenses depending upon the type of vehicle and age of the applicant. The most common ones consist of:

License ClassCar TypeMinimum AgeAMotorcycles18BVehicles18CTrucks21DBuses24BEMix of vehicles (trailer)18C1Light trucks18

Getting a driver's license involves numerous stages: theory lessons, useful driving lessons, and passing both theory and useful tests. The Austrian driver's license site offers resources for each of these phases.

Application Process

The application process for a driver's license in Austria includes a number of actions. Here's a comprehensive breakdown:

1. Eligibility Requirements

Before using, candidates need to ensure they fulfill specific eligibility requirements:

  • Be of the needed age for the wanted license class.
  • Have a valid form of identification (passport, national ID).
  • Have a valid house permit if appropriate.

2. Theoretical Training

  • Complete Theory Classes: Typically, the course lasts a number of weeks, covering the guidelines of the road, traffic indications, and safety guidelines.

3. Practical Training

  • Driving Lessons: After finishing theory classes, candidates take practical driving lessons with an instructor.
  • Practice Tests: Some schools provide practice driving tests to mimic the real test.

4. Passing the Exams

  • Theory Exam: Must be passed to qualify for practical training.
  • Practical Exam: Conducted by an official inspector, this test examines driving skills and understanding of traffic policies.

5. Receiving the License

After successfully finishing both examinations, applicants will receive their driver's license.

Charges and Costs

The cost to acquire a driver's license in Austria can vary based on several aspects, including the type of license and the driving school picked. Below is a table summing up typical costs:

ItemApproximated Cost (EUR)Theory Classes300 - 600Practical Driving Lessons1,000 - 1,500Theory Exam50 - 100Practical Exam100 - 200License Issuance Fee30 - 60Total Estimated Cost1,580 - 2,460

Note: Prices might differ depending upon the area and particular services offered by driving schools.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. For how long does it require to get an Austrian driver's license?

The whole process normally takes a couple of months, depending on the frequency of lessons and the candidate's pace in passing examinations.

2. Can I utilize a foreign driver's license in Austria?

Yes, however it is typically legitimate for as much as 6 months for tourists or short-term residents. After this duration, a local license is needed.

4. Is it essential to participate in a driving school?

Yes, it is necessary to complete theoretical and practical lessons at a qualified driving school before you can take the tests.

5. What takes place if I fail the driving test?

You can retake the examination after a waiting duration, normally figured out by the driving school or the exam center.
